What Do Zinc Supplements Actually Do? A Scientific Evaluation From Colds to Immunity

Zinc supplements, frequently encountered on supermarket shelves and pharmacy displays, are promoted as a quick and easy solution for many health problems. Looking at the claims on the labels of these products, it is quite easy to think that an ordinary zinc pill works wonders in a wide range of areas, from the common cold to the immune system, and even male fertility. However, contrary to this popular belief, whether zinc supplements are the cure-all they are expected to be is a subject thoroughly researched by scientists. This mineral, which is essential for our body to maintain its basic functions, plays a critical role in hundreds of enzymatic processes, including metabolism, DNA synthesis, wound healing, and immune functions. Nevertheless, it should not be forgotten that since the body does not have a specialized system to store zinc, this mineral must be obtained regularly through food.

Zinc is naturally found in abundant amounts in meat, seafood (especially oysters), dairy products, legumes, nuts, and whole grains. It is known that individuals who eat meat and follow a balanced diet, especially in high-income countries, generally meet their daily zinc needs easily from the foods they eat. Despite this, it is stated that due to deficiencies in dietary habits, a risk of mild zinc deficiency is observed in three out of every ten people living in Australia. When zinc levels in the body drop, individuals become more susceptible to infections, and their recovery processes from illnesses are noticeably prolonged. Furthermore, even if it is not severe, the deficiency can lead to various adverse conditions such as hair loss, slowly healing wounds, changes in taste and smell, skin problems, and especially growth and development retardation in children.

Among the public, zinc is mostly known as a "cold fighter," and supplements are heavily marketed in this direction. However, in 2024, in the Cochrane review, which is considered the gold standard for evidence-based medical research, the results of 34 different studies examining the effects of zinc on the common cold were evaluated. Although 15 of the total 34 studies focused on preventing the common cold and 19 on treating it, the overall findings revealed that zinc supplements are not effective in preventing colds. Still, there are some findings indicating that zinc taken in lozenge or supplement form during the early stages of the illness may shorten the duration of the common cold by approximately two days compared to a placebo. On the other hand, whether it reduces the severity of the most tiring symptoms of the illness could not be fully clarified with the available data.

When it comes to the immune system, it has been scientifically proven that zinc supplements are beneficial only for individuals who are genuinely experiencing a zinc deficiency. Zinc, which helps immune cells develop, communicate with each other, and respond to infections, allows the system to function normally when present in sufficient amounts in the body. However, taking additional supplements for individuals with adequate zinc levels does not enhance immune functions beyond normal; on the contrary, excessive zinc intake can lead to serious problems such as immune suppression. A similar situation applies to male fertility; although zinc is necessary for sperm development and hormone regulation, its effects on fertility are exaggerated. In a large and comprehensive study involving over 2,000 couples, it was found that taking daily zinc and folic acid supplements for six months did not improve live birth rates or sperm quality compared to a placebo.

Experts emphasize that zinc supplements are not suitable for everyone and that the "more is better" logic, in particular, does not apply here. The recommended daily dietary zinc intake is about 8 milligrams for women and 14 milligrams for men, and these amounts can easily be obtained through a balanced diet. The safe upper limit for adults from all sources is around 40 milligrams per day; however, long-term high-dose intake can cause copper deficiency, anemia, nerve problems, and paradoxically, a weakened immune system by blocking copper absorption. Additionally, since zinc can reduce the absorption of certain medications, such as some antibiotics and blood pressure drugs, or disrupt the body's mineral balance, dosage and timing are extremely important for individuals taking medication. Therefore, instead of taking random zinc supplements to prevent colds, boost immunity, or increase fertility, the best approach is to consult a doctor, pharmacist, or dietitian first.
